Terminology:

FTL line: FTL lines are the lines connecting planets. These lines are the only way by with us helldivers can travel, that means if a FTL line doesn't conect a enemy infested planet with a Libertated Planet , we will not be able to attack that planet.

Siege liberation: Siege liberation is a underutilised mechanic in Helldivers 2 that causes planets to begin liberating without Helldiver support. Basically if a planet is surrounded by liberated planets, the planet will begin to gain Liberation, stimulating our SESF units literally Siegeing the planet.

Special enemy forces: Special enemy forces are simply put the subfactions such as the incineration corps or the spore burst verient.
